For most of my life I've carried a Swiss Army pocket knife. A friend, Carmen (the guy Harry helped
buy the Ruger SR1911), introduced me to the CRKT knives. They open with a 'flipper' at the base of
the blade, and can be opened and closed with one hand. They are *not* a switchblade!

I thought I'd have a rough time not having Swiss Army knife with the screwdrivers, etc., but I've
found I don't miss the tools much at all. Here's the one I've got.
